## Specifications

| Parameter | Value |
|---|---|
| Svhc | No SVHC (04-Feb-2026) |
| Product Range | PLN-100 Series |
| Output Current | 5A |
| Led Driver Mode | Constant Current, Constant Voltage |
| Output Power Max | 60W |
| Input Voltage Max | 295VAC |
| Input Voltage Min | 90VAC |
| Output Voltage Max | 12V |
| Power Supply Applications | ITE & LED Lighting |

## **DRIVING METHODS OF LED MODULE** 

There are two major kinds of LED drive method "direct drive" and "with LED driver". A typical LED power supply may either work in "constant voltage mode (CV) or constant current mode (CC)" to drive the LEDs. Mean Well's LED power supply with CV+ CC characteristic can be operated at both CV mode [with LED driver, at area (A)] and CC mode [direct drive, at area (B)].
